Why Choose PTFE Piston Rod Seal?
PTFE piston rod seal materials provide outstanding temperature stability, low coefficient of friction and resistance to aggressive fluids—key advantages in modern hydraulic and pneumatic applications. Filled PTFE options (carbon, glass, graphite, bronze) enhance mechanical strength and abrasion resistance. These properties make PTFE seals ideal for heavy machinery, mobile hydraulics, oil & gas equipment and precision industrial systems.

What does "AS568" mean?
AS568 is the Aerospace Standard that defines the dimensions for over 360 standard O-ring sizes. It is the most widely accepted sizing system in North America and globally. An AS568 number (e.g., AS568-214) specifies a precise inside diameter and cross-section.
Can I reuse a seal?
We strongly recommend never reusing seals. Once compressed and used, a seal takes a "set" and its elastic properties are degraded. Reusing it almost always results in a leak. Always install a new seal during any maintenance or repair.
How can I prevent seal damage during installation?
Use Tools: Always use dedicated installation tools (e.g., picks, cones, guides). Lubricate: Always lubricate the seal and the contact surface. Protect Sharp Edges: Cover sharp threads and edges with tape or use an installation sleeve. Check the Groove: Ensure the installation groove is clean, deburred, and undamaged.
What is the difference between NBR and FKM materials?
NBR (Nitrile/Buna-N): A general-purpose, cost-effective material with excellent resistance to petroleum-based oils and fuels. It has a standard temperature range of -30°C to +100°C (-22°F to +212°F). FKM (Fluoroelastomer/Viton®): A premium material with excellent resistance to high temperatures (up to 200°C+), chemicals, and oils. It is used in more severe environments but is more expensive than NBR.
